At what point is spot hidden "worth it" to level up?
pretty basic question. At what point do i really need to be dumping points into this? Don't want to miss stuff, but also don't want to dump 30 points into the skill at the very start and find out i don't need more then level 2 till the last 2-4 hours of the game.

Spot Hidden will make certain sections easier by letting you effectively skip certain "puzzles" but any point where you can use it will have multiple solutions so it isn't strictly necessary for completing the game. However you will require it if you wish to obtain all of the games achievements as there are certain items that won't spawn without points in the skill.

I've trying to find out about this lately, since I'm interested in getting all achievements. I've heard one should put all their skill points to Spot Hidden at the very start of the game. Inside that room where you find that bottle of whisky you give those two drunkards to get access to the Hawkins warehouse there's a letter that only spawns if you have at least level 4 Spot Hidden, and apparently getting this letter is crucial to get an achievement. The only way to have 4 Spot Hidden at that point is by putting all your skill points to Spot Hidden at the very beginning.

My conclusion is, if you're interested in getting all achievements in one playthrough, make sure you also get to pass the strength test to get to the warehouse via the underground tunnel, since there's a tribe mural to be seen there that's also required for another achievement. Both the letter must spawn and the strength test must be passed. If any of these two fails, you should restart the game (which shouldn't be a problem at that early stage of the game).

Only problem wtih Spot Hidden is it can leave you puzzled as if you're missing something due to your own fault. Like when you have to open the grate early on and you need three parts to assemble the mechanism, but the third one is dependent on your skill level in order to spawn. You could be left with only two pieces and wondering whether the game has bugged out or not.
